harmony |
| |
| NOUN: | 1. Harmonious mutual understanding: accord, agreement, concord, concordance, concurrence, consonance, rapport, tune, unity. Idioms: meeting of the minds. See AGREE. 2. The act or state of agreeing or conforming: accordance, agreement, chime, conformance, conformation, conformity, congruence, congruity, correspondence, harmonization, keeping. See AGREE. 3. Pleasing agreement, as of musical sounds: accord, concert, concord, symphony, tune. Music : consonance. See BEAUTIFUL. 4. Satisfying arrangement marked by even distribution of elements, as in a design: balance, proportion, symmetry. See BEAUTIFUL.
